Transaction 526d72a08a12f74d38d11f8917cc28756012b3788482d6e17d320e24fd8fdf5d

1 Input
2 Outputs
  • 526d72a08a12f74d38d11f8917cc28756012b3788482d6e17d320e24fd8fdf5d:0
  • value  19508892
    address  3PMhEaEaBf2DRLLo64GnAtkYdv9rE1izgD
  • 526d72a08a12f74d38d11f8917cc28756012b3788482d6e17d320e24fd8fdf5d:1
  • value  307332
    address  1QGkVm33FRFfYwDZDfsPcg9XnQJ13QEvD